Senior Week Committee
Senior Week Committee responsibilities:
- Gather ideas from classmates and promotes the week's celebrations
- Plan and coordinate the activities that will be offered during the week before Commencement
- The students on this committee should work hard to develop a program that the whole senior class will enjoy
- Comprised of approximately 10 students
Senior Week Committee Chair responsibilities:
- Review last year's activities with Senior Week committee in order to generate ideas for options of activities
- Run election for Treasurer to work with advisor to manage budget
- Lead committee in choosing events through discussions, on-line surveys, last year's evaluation etc.
- Choose one or two people to organize each day's activity
- Post schedule on Commencement Website, along with tickets prices and contact information
- Chair meetings
- Arrange time and location for meetings
- Ensure minutes are forwarded to committee and advisor.
Senior Week Committee Treasurer responsibilities:
- Work in conjunction with advisor to establish ticket prices
- Work in conjunction with advisor to establish ticket purchase process (including proper paperwork and required liability signatures)
